Filter Lymph Spleen . The spleen filters your blood and also stores your red blood cells, platelets, and white blood cells. The spleen has a unique location, embryological development and histological structure that differs significantly from other lymphoid organs. The primary function of the spleen is to filter old blood cells out of the bloodstream. The spleen is a secondary lymphoid organ. The spleen is a fragile organ without a strong capsule, and is dark red due to its extensive vascularization. This part of the organ filters blood, removing foreign bodies, microbes, and faulty rbcs.
